Output 342aa9668f1aa3e648676b8f25faa7ec3b3c13139a557d805f42a965a8f3c62b:45

value
1903252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b592f13fcc5d36ba1e9ea053dd03956c110b3ae OP_EQUAL
address
3A22Fc7eKHuy9LAx6HCakvCGbH2LXA4y3g
transaction
342aa9668f1aa3e648676b8f25faa7ec3b3c13139a557d805f42a965a8f3c62b
spent
true